Koja je uloga particioniranja u distribuiranoj arhitekturi?

Particioniranje uključuje podjelu sustava na manje dijelove, koji se nazivaju particije ili krhotine, i distribuciju tih particija po različitim čvorovima u distribuiranoj arhitekturi. Uloga particioniranja u distribuiranoj arhitekturi je poboljšati skalabilnost, dostupnost i performanse sustava.

Particioniranje pomaže u distribuciji podataka i mrežnog prometa, smanjenju nadmetanja za resurse, smanjenju utjecaja kvarova i poboljšanju tolerancije na pogreške. Omogućuje sustavu rukovanje velikim brojem zahtjeva i transakcija raspodjelom opterećenja na više čvorova.

Particioniranje također omogućuje sustavu da optimizira svoje resurse osiguravajući da se podaci pohranjuju i obrađuju blizu mjesta gdje su potrebni, smanjujući kašnjenje mreže i poboljšavajući učinkovitost. Također omogućuje fleksibilnije i distribuiranije mogućnosti implementacije, budući da se svaka particija može smjestiti na različit hardver ili resurse u oblaku.

Ukratko, particioniranje je ključno u distribuiranoj arhitekturi kako bi se omogućila skalabilnost, dostupnost, izvedba, tolerancija na pogreške i učinkovito korištenje resursa.

Datum objave: